The Rise of AI in Mobile Applications
AI has become a cornerstone in the development of mobile applications, offering features that were once considered futuristic. Today, AI-driven apps can learn from user behavior, adapt to individual preferences, and provide personalized experiences.
Key Features of AI-Powered Apps
- Personalization: AI algorithms analyze user data to deliver tailored content and recommendations, enhancing user engagement.
- Voice Assistants: Apps like Siri, Google Assistant, and Alexa use natural language processing to understand and respond to voice commands.
- Predictive Analytics: By predicting user needs, AI can offer proactive solutions, such as suggesting the best route home based on traffic conditions.
- Image Recognition: AI enables apps to recognize and categorize images, which is useful in apps for photography, shopping, and more.
These features not only make apps more efficient but also more intuitive, providing a seamless user experience. As AI technology continues to evolve, we can expect even more sophisticated applications that will further enhance our digital interactions.
AI and User Privacy: Striking the Right Balance
While AI offers numerous benefits, it also raises significant privacy concerns. The ability of AI to collect and analyze vast amounts of data means that user privacy is more important than ever. Developers and companies must ensure that they handle user data responsibly and transparently.
Measures to Protect User Privacy
- Data Encryption: Ensuring that user data is encrypted both in transit and at rest can help protect it from unauthorized access.
- User Consent: Obtaining explicit user consent before collecting and using their data is crucial. Users should be informed about what data is being collected and how it will be used.
- Data Minimization: Collecting only the data that is necessary for the app's functionality can reduce the risk of privacy breaches.
- Regular Audits: Conducting regular privacy audits can help identify and address potential vulnerabilities.
By implementing these measures, companies can build trust with their users and ensure that their AI-powered apps are both effective and ethical. The Future of AI in the Digital World
As AI technology continues to advance, its applications will become even more diverse and impactful. We are already seeing AI being used in fields such as healthcare, finance, and education, with promising results. In healthcare, for example, AI-powered apps can help diagnose diseases, monitor patient health, and even predict outbreaks.
AI in Various Industries
- Healthcare: AI can assist in diagnosing conditions, personalizing treatment plans, and managing patient care.
- Finance: AI algorithms can analyze market trends, detect fraudulent activities, and provide investment advice.
- Education: AI can offer personalized learning experiences, adapt to student needs, and provide real-time feedback.
The potential of AI to transform industries is immense, and as it becomes more integrated into our daily lives, it will continue to shape the way we live, work, and interact with technology.
